Capacity note — Quillrank relevance tuning

The Quillrank team at Verdantic plans to re-weight field boosts ahead of the Q3 index rebuild. The heavier phrase-match scorer raises per-query CPU by roughly 12%, so the Marlowe cluster needs two additional hot nodes to hold p95 latency under budget. No schema changes are required; only scorer constants shift. Rollback is a config revert. For planning, the constants targeted in this rebuild are listed below.

constants for yaduf-fahag:
BUDGETS = {
    "kelix": 528,
    "briwyn": 734,
}

Q: My reviewer account for Mothwing, the email bounce processor, is locked — how do I recover it? A: Locked accounts cannot approve suppression-list changes, so recover promptly. Use the Mothwing recovery console and select the reviewer role. The console requires the shared recovery passphrase, noted on the following line.

unlock words, bawef-kahap: sorax-sorir-quenys-aldok

Schema migrations on Cartwheel must run expand-then-contract. Ship the additive migration first, deploy app code that reads both shapes, backfill, then drop old columns in a separate release. Never combine steps. Verify replication lag is under two seconds before contracting. Record the migration build token shown below in the release log.

build token for tawif-bahip: htk31_68bba16e1afabfef4ecc69408c06f16